Abstract

A method of repairing a fuel nozzle is disclosed comprising the steps of preparing a damaged component for repair; directing thermal energy towards a substrate; directing a stream of powder material; and depositing the powder material onto the substrate.

1 . A method of repairing a fuel nozzle comprising the steps of:
 preparing a damaged component for repair without removing from the fuel nozzle assembly;   directing thermal energy towards a substrate;   directing a stream of powder material from a dispenser; and   depositing the powder material onto the substrate.   
   
   
       2 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  wherein the step of directing thermal energy comprises using energy from a laser source. 
   
   
       3 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  wherein the step of directing thermal energy comprises using energy from a plasma. 
   
   
       4 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  the step of depositing the powder material onto the substrate comprises laser cladding. 
   
   
       5 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  the step of depositing the powder material onto the substrate comprises laser net shape manufacturing. 
   
   
       6 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  the step of directing a stream of powder material comprises dispersing powder material from a plurality of dispensers. 
   
   
       7 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  the step of directing thermal energy comprises using thermal energy from a plurality of sources. 
   
   
       8 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  the step of preparing a damaged component comprises the step of cutting a portion of the damaged component. 
   
   
       9 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  further comprising the step of digitally modeling the geometry of the component in undamaged state. 
   
   
       10 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  wherein the damaged component comprises a heat shield. 
   
   
       11 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  wherein the damaged component is a venturi. 
   
   
       12 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  wherein the powder material has substantially the same composition as the damaged component. 
   
   
       13 . A method of repairing a heat shield in a fuel nozzle assembly comprising the steps of:
 preparing the heat shield for repair without removing from the fuel nozzle assembly;   directing thermal energy towards a substrate of the heat shield;   directing a stream of powder material from a dispenser; and   depositing the powder material onto the substrate.   
   
   
       14 . A method of repairing according to  claim 1  the step of preparing the heat shield comprises the step of removing a portion of the heat shield. 
   
   
       15 . A method of repairing according to  claim 13  wherein the powder material has substantially the same composition as the heat shield. 
   
   
       16 . A method of repairing according to  claim 13  wherein the heat shield forms a portion of a venturi in the fuel nozzle assembly. 
   
   
       17 . A method of repairing according to  claim 13  wherein the step of depositing the powder material is performed such that the direction of thickness build-up of the heat shield is substantially axial. 
   
   
       18 . A method of repairing according to  claim 13  wherein the step of depositing the powder material is performed such that the direction of thickness build-up of the heat shield is substantially radial. 
   
   
       19 . A method of repairing according to  claim 13  wherein the deposited material is selected from the group comprising metals, metal alloys and ceramics. 
   
   
       20 . A method of repairing according to  claim 13  wherein the deposited material comprises more than one material. 
   
   
       21 . A method of repairing a venturi in a fuel nozzle assembly comprising the steps of:
 preparing the venturi for repair;   removing a damaged portion of the venturi;   directing thermal energy towards a substrate of the venturi;   directing a stream of powder material from a dispenser; and   depositing the powder material onto the substrate.   
   
   
       22 . A method of repairing according to  claim 21  wherein the deposited material is selected from the group comprising metals, metal alloys and ceramics. 
   
   
       23 . A method of repairing according to  claim 21  wherein the step of directing thermal energy comprises using energy from a laser source.
